Job Description

The Property Manager Administrative Assistant (KONA) provides administrative support to assigned
Property Managers, ensuring tasks are completed accurately, delivered with high quality, and on
time. The role requires strong communication skills (phone and email), the ability to prioritize and
multitask effectively, and exceptional organizational skills.
Duties include but are not limited to:
• Send emails, upload documents, post notices to the community portal app, process faxes, and
file association correspondence into company shared drives as directed by the Property
Manager.
• Distribute Board Meeting packets, conduct Board Meeting quorum calls, and save related
documents as requested by the Property Manager.
• Obtain Board Member email responses for seminars, register for respective seminars, send
confirmation emails to Board Members, and copy the Property Manager; process
PTRF/invoices.
• Complete all mailouts as directed by the Property Manager (printing, stuffing, posting) using
USPS, Certified, FedEx, or UPS, as per instructions.
• Extract and file monthly financials from the shared drive, post to the community portal app,
and distribute via print, mail, or email as directed by the Property Manager.
• Assemble the completed budget from Accounting, save, print, and mail to homeowners.
• Receive the Association Annual Meeting Notice from the Property Manager, prepare 75- and
45-day notice packets, assemble Annual Meeting Program files, and prepare association
folders; track all proxies and provide quorum counts to the Property Manager.
• Attend Annual Meetings as scheduled to register owners, tally votes, and perform other
Annual Meeting duties.
• Maintain Board Rosters by receiving and updating interim changes from the Property
Manager.
• Process Condominium Association Biennial Registration every odd year for assigned Property
Managers.
• Perform other duties as required.
